Late Kick Live Ep. 134 features Josh Pate discussing why he doesn’t believe in expanding the College Football Playoff to solve anything. How does Nick Saban tie into all of this? Plus Josh updates us on the latest QB battles at Ohio State, FSU, LSU, Texas, and Texas A&M. All that plus a checkup on the toll Ohio State is taking on the rest of the Big Ten and whether North Carolina could be ready to make some noise in the ACC.
